作业介绍
第26课-谁是小学霸3
冒泡排序
#include<bits/stdc++.h>
using namespace std;
int main()
{
int a[10005];
int n;
cin>>n;
for(int i=0;i<n;i++)
{
cin>>a[i];
}
for(int i=0;i<n-1;i++)
{
for(int j=0;j<n-i-1;j++)
{
int t;
if(a[j]>a[j+1])//小->大
{
t=a[j];
a[j]=a[j+1];
a[j+1]=t;
}
}
}
for(int i=0;i<n;i++)
{
cout<<a[i]<<' ';
}
return 0;
}
- 状态
- 已结束
- 题目
- 6
- 开始时间
- 2024-1-10 0:00
- 截止时间
- 2024-1-24 23:59
- 可延期
- 24 小时